Chauni Bhattan Population - Solan, Himachal Pradesh
Chauni Bhattan is a small village located in Krishangarh Tehsil of Solan district, Himachal Pradesh with total 26 families residing. The Chauni Bhattan village has population of 134 of which 68 are males while 66 are females as per Population Census 2011.In Chauni Bhattan village population of children with age 0-6 is 17 which makes up 12.69 % of total population of village. Average Sex Ratio of Chauni Bhattan village is 971 which is lower than Himachal Pradesh state average of 972. Child Sex Ratio for the Chauni Bhattan as per census is 700, lower than Himachal Pradesh average of 909.
Chauni Bhattan village has higher literacy rate compared to Himachal Pradesh. In 2011, literacy rate of Chauni Bhattan village was 86.32 % compared to 82.80 % of Himachal Pradesh. In Chauni Bhattan Male literacy stands at 91.38 % while female literacy rate was 81.36 %.
